Understanding Tesla Fender Camera System
The Tesla Fender Camera System is a cutting-edge technology designed to enhance safety and driving experience. This advanced system uses a set of cameras strategically placed around the vehicle, particularly on the front fenders, to capture real-time data about the surroundings. The primary function of these cameras is to aid in Tesla Fender camera alignment and calibration, ensuring precise detection of obstacles and enhancing the car’s autonomous capabilities.
Understanding how this system works is crucial for anyone looking into auto body services or collision center procedures. The cameras are calibrated to recognize and interpret various objects, including other vehicles, pedestrians, and traffic signs. This data is then processed by the vehicle’s computer system to make split-second decisions, facilitating features like automatic emergency braking and lane-keeping assist. Proper Tesla fender camera alignment ensures optimal performance, ensuring that these life-saving technologies function at their highest levels, thereby contributing to a safer driving experience.
Preparations for Alignment and Calibration
Before initiating the Tesla fender camera alignment and calibration process, a series of preparations are essential to ensure optimal results. Begin by ensuring your vehicle is parked on a level surface, engaging the parking brake for stability. Remove any obstacles from around the area to be worked on, including items like floor mats or loose debris, as these can interfere with accurate measurements.
It’s crucial to have access to proper tools and equipment, such as alignment aids, calibration targets, and software designed for this specific task. Verify that your Tesla’s fender camera system is powered on and operational, displaying a clear and stable image. Step-by-Step Target Procedure
The Tesla Fender Camera alignment and Calibration Target Procedure is a meticulous process that ensures your car’s advanced driver-assistance systems (ADAS) function optimally. It involves several precise steps, beginning with the preparation of a dedicated calibration target. This target, strategically placed on a flat, clean surface, serves as a reference point for the vehicle’s cameras.
The process begins with attaching the target to a secure location, ensuring it’s centered and level. Next, power on the vehicle and activate the camera calibration mode within the car’s infotainment system. The software will automatically detect the target, analyzing its position and shape to calibrate the camera lenses.
